( test )" DOC_CONTENTS="To get sks running, first build the database, start the database, import atleast one key, then run a cleandb. See the sks man page for more information Typical DB_CONFIG file and sksconf has been installed in /var/lib/sks and can be used as templates by renaming to remove the .typical extension. The DB_CONFIG file has to be in place before doing the database build, or the BDB environment has to be manually cleared from both KDB and PTree. The same applies if you are upgrading to this version with an existing KDB/Ptree, using another version of BDB than 4.8; you need to clear the environment using e.g. db4.6_recover -h . and db4.6_checkpoint -1h . in both KDB and PTree Additionally a sample web interface has been installed as web.typical in /var/lib/sks that can be used by renaming it to web Important: It is strongly recommended to set up SKS behind a reverse proxy.
